Understanding Conversion Rate Optimization
Conversion Rate Optimization (CRO) is imperative for enhancing the website performance and achieving marketing objectives. Fundamentally, it refers to the process of increasing the percentage of website visitors who complete a desired action, such as making a purchase or signing up for a newsletter. Understanding CR is critical because it directly affects the return on investment in digital marketing campaigns.
Key metrics to assess the performance include bounce rate, average session duration, and the conversion rate itself. Website performance can be gauged through these numbers, as they provide insights into user engagement. High potential for improved conversion lies ahead if bounce rates are high or session durations are short.

Several factors influence conversion rates on a website. User experience is one of the vital aspects affecting CR, encompassing page load speed, ease of navigation, and overall design. Additionally, content relevance and quality can significantly sway a visitor’s decision to convert or leave the page. Addressing these factors can lead to substantial improvements in website performance, ultimately elevating conversion rates and boosting overall marketing success.
Tools and Technologies for Conversion Rate Optimization
In the realm of Conversion Rate Optimization, various tools have emerged as instrumental in refining digital strategies. These tools are essential for tracking and analyzing conversion rates, enabling marketers to gain insights into user behavior and website performance. Among popular choices are analytics platforms like Google Analytics and Crazy Egg, which offer robust data to optimize strategies.

Technologies also play a crucial role in elevating the user experience. Implementing chatbots, for instance, facilitates real-time customer interaction, potentially increasing conversions. Likewise, heatmaps provide visual representations of user activity, highlighting areas of interest on a webpage. This allows businesses to understand user preferences and make informed modifications to improve user engagement.

Utilizing A/B Testing
A/B testing, another effective strategy, involves comparing two versions of a webpage to identify which performs better. To design an effective A/B test, define clear objectives and isolate variables that might impact results. Analysing these results allows for refining and optimizing strategies, ensuring data-driven enhancements to a site.

Measuring and Analyzing Conversion Rates
In the digital landscape, understanding conversion metrics is foundational for the performance analysis of websites. Identifying key performance indicators, such as click-through rates and customer acquisition costs, helps gauge the effectiveness of marketing efforts. Monitoring these metrics is vital to ensure alignment with business goals.
Techniques for analyzing user behavior provide insights into how visitors interact with website performance. Tools like heatmap analytics reveal hot spots of user activity, offering clues about user interest and navigation trends. Session recordings provide further depth, capturing real-time visitor actions to highlight potential areas for website improvements.
Data-driven decisions are at the heart of effective Conversion Rate Optimization. By harnessing analytical insights, marketers adjust strategies to better meet consumer expectations and needs. For instance, if data indicates a high drop-off rate after the checkout stage, simplifying the payment process could be a strategic adjustment.
